- The distance between Yakushima, Japan and Kotel’Nyj Island, Russia is approximately 5,087 km or 3,161 mi.
- To reach Yakushima in this distance one would set out from Kotel’Nyj Island bearing 188.7° or S and follow the great circles arc to approach Yakushima bearing 182.4° or S .
- Yakushima has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Kotel’Nyj Island has a tundra climate (ET).
- The annual average temperature is 34.3 °C (61.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 17.4 °C (31.3°F) less in Yakushima.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 4119.4 mm (162.2 in) more which is equivalent to 4119.4 l/m² (101.1 US gal/ft²) or 41,194,000 l/ha (4,403,912 US gal/ac) more. About 25 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 45.5° higher in Yakushima than in Kotel’Nyj Island.
